Officers from Hackney are appealing for the public’s help to find a vulnerable missing man.
Although 27-year-old Vincent O’Connor has been in contact by telephone, officers are keen to know his whereabouts and to ensure that he is safe and well.
Vincent is a white man, 6ft 3ins tall and of slim build, and he is believed to be in Hackney.
Anyone who sees Vincent should dial 999 without approaching him.
Anyone with information concerning his whereabouts should contact Hackney missing persons unit on 0207 275 3057 or by dialling 101.
